The Basics
Score: Roanoke 1, Marietta 2
Records: Maroons 4-1, Pioneers 4-5
Location: Auburndale, Fla.

The Lead: The Roanoke softball team fell short in their last day in Florida with a nine inning game against the Pioneers of Marietta. The Pioneers took the 2-1 victory against the Maroons. The Cardinals of Otterbein took the second game with a 6-1 victory.

Highlights:

  • After seven scoreless innings the Maroons entered into ITB with Erin Gorschboth on second. Jordyn Difava laid down a bunt to advance Gorschboth to third. Meri Bostic hit a hard shot back at the pitcher to score Gorschboth. The Pioneers were able to tie the game back up in the bottom of the eighth with a sacrifice fly.
  • The Pioneers were able to take away the win in the bottom of the ninth.
